There’s something about the aroma of slow-cooked sausage and peppers that takes me back to Sunday afternoons at Grandma’s house. This dish is a staple in many Midwestern homes, bringing together the hearty flavors of Italian sausage with the sweetness of bell peppers. It’s a simple, no-fuss meal that fills the house with warmth and comfort. Perfect for a busy day when you want to set it and forget it, this recipe is a reminder of the beauty in simplicity and the joy of sharing a meal with loved ones.
This dish pairs beautifully with a side of crusty bread to soak up the savory juices. You might also consider serving it over a bed of fluffy rice or creamy mashed potatoes for a more filling meal. A fresh green salad with a tangy vinaigrette can add a refreshing contrast to the rich flavors of the sausage and peppers.
